Research Profile

Oxytocin is a nine-residue peptide (1007.19 Da) cyclized by a single intramolecular disulfide bond between Cys1 and Cys6, with a C-terminal amide; it is synthesized by solid-phase methods and cyclized in solution before HPLC purification.

Research endpoints in the literature include OXTR receptor affinity and downstream Gq/PLC signaling, uterine and mammary tissue response models, and social-behavior and stress-axis study designs in preclinical systems.
